サンプルコード 下記の場合を想定しています ・あるディレクトリ(input/)配下の全てのxlsxファイルの対象のシートをcsv出力 ・パスワードが全て同じ(hogehoge) ・読み込みたいシート名が全て同じ(Sheet1) import pandas as pd import tempfile import msoffcrypto from pathlib import Path file_dir = Path(r'data/') password = 'hogehoge' sheet_name = 'Sheet1' for file in file_dir.glob("*.xlsx"): with file.open("rb") as f,tempfile.TemporaryFile() as tf: office_file = msoffcrypto.OfficeFile(f) o